I’ve missed periods and not been pregnant. I’ve never had a negative result consistently, particularly from a blood test and had them be wrong. If you got a negative blood test result, you’re not pregnant.
My issue ended up being hormone related – I was diagnosed with polycystic ovarian syndrome, which affected my hormones enough that I skipped periods. Though, that may not at all be your issue. There are a variety of things that can cause a missed period other than pregnancy. Stress, increased activity [athletes frequently don't get periods], illness, etc. Go to your doctor, and don’t just ask “can I get another pregnancy test.” No.. explain your symptoms and tell him/her about your past, regarding your regularity, etc., tell him/her about the pregnancy tests you’ve already taken.. and find out what the issue is.

Like you, I rarely skipped a period unless I was pregnant. However there are things that can cause a woman to miss her period other than pregnancy. Low body weight. Stress. Hormone imbalances. Coming off the pill. I’m no doctor, so I can’t begin to give you a list of all the possibilities.
You say you had a blood test. I assume that means you have been to your doctor. If your doctor is a general practitioner, you might get more peace of mind by going to an ob/gyn. Definitely get a thorough check up so you can eliminate the other possibilities.
